I have heard of Flexfans coming appart and flying through fenders/hoods.

Speaking of exploding engine compartments have you ever seen a Diesel engine "run-a-way"? I had one happen at my old shop and it was ugly. 6.9L Ford Diesel reved out for over a minute, then blew the whole hood off. The thing was like a bomb. Very impressive!

We had a Caddy diesel do that,one of the guys grabbed a big wad of shop rags and shoved them in the air horn .That thing inhaled those rags,hardly skipped a beat and shot flaming cotton about fifty feet out the back. :rofl: It kept running until the rods exited the block
